North Central Surgical Center Hospital (NCSC) is a highly successful, Baylor Scott & White affiliated hospital located in Dallas, TX. We partner with the very best team members and medical staff in the area. We are an elective surgical focused hospital that performs over 12,000 procedures per year.

FACTS ABOUT NORTH CENTRAL: Opened in 2005, 14 Operating Rooms and 30 Medical/Surgical Patient Rooms. We are conveniently located at Walnut Hill & I 75 in the prestigious North Park area. Specialties include Orthopedics, Spine, General Surgery, Pain Management, Urology, GI/Endoscopy, Plastic, and Podiatry Surgeries. Managed by United Surgical Partners International. Joint Commission Accredited.

Under the direction of the Regional Director of Facilities Management, the Maintenance Technician is responsible for maintaining, repairing, and performing preventive maintenance on facility systems and equipment to ensure a safe, functional, and welcoming environment for patients, staff, and visitors.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Perform preventive and corrective maintenance on HVAC, electrical, plumbing, lighting, and mechanical systems
  • Complete work orders efficiently while maintaining clean and safe work areas
  • Inspect and replace fixtures, filters, faucets, and valves as needed
  • Support emergency preparedness, safety compliance, and disaster procedures
  • Monitor for safety concerns and promptly address hazards
  • Provide professional, courteous service to patients, staff, and visitors
  • Participate in on-call rotation at least one week per month
Required Skills:
  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Minimum 1 year experience in a hospital/healthcare facility or2 years in facilities maintenance or construction
  • Working knowledge of HVAC, electrical, and plumbing systems
  • Strong communication, organization, and problem-solving skills
Physical & Work Requirements
  • Frequent walking, standing, bending, lifting, and climbing
  • Exposure to mechanical systems, electrical components, and varying temperatures
  • On-call availability required
